#1acf38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1acf38 is composed of 10.2% red, 81.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 72.9%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 129.9 degrees, a saturation of 77.7% and a lightness of 45.7%. #1acf38 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ff70 with #009f00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#1acf38 color description : Strong lime green.
#1acf38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1acf38 has RGB values of R:26, G:207,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.73,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1756984.

Shades and Tints of #1acf38
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f04 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1acf38
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#747574 is the less saturated color, while #08e12c is the most saturated one.
